#1154d9 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#1154d9 is composed of 6.7% red, 32.9% green and 85.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 92.2% cyan, 61.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 14.9% black. It has a hue angle of 219.9 degrees, a saturation of 85.5% and a lightness of 45.9%. #1154d9 color hex could be obtained by blending #22a8ff with #0000b3. Closest websafe color is: #0066cc.

Shades and Tints of #1154d9

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#010711 is the darkest color, while #fefe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#1154d9

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#747576 is the less saturated color, while #0851e2 is the most saturated one.
